At first glance, Brazil appears to be an unambiguous success story – democratic, macroeconomically sound, and poised to host the world's two largest and most prestigious sporting events. But dig a little deeper and a more complex picture emerges.
SANTIAGO – During a visit to Rio de Janeiro last year, US President Barack Obama told a cheering crowd that Brazil is the country of the future no more. “For so long, you were...told to wait for a better day that was always just around the corner,” Obama said. “Meus amigos, that day has finally come.”